Brewers Best Cougars In Season Opener, 9-0

Poughkeepsie, N.Y. – Vassar College, ranked 20th in the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) Northeast Region Poll, opened up the spring portion of its 2016 schedule with a 9-0 win over Clark University in non-league men's tennis action on Saturday afternoon at Walker Field House.

With the win, the Brewers improve 2-2, while the Cougars are now 1-2 in advance of their annual Spring Break trip in the greater Orlando, Fla. area that begins in less than three weeks.

Vassar raced out to a 3-0 lead after doubles and never looked back. Clark's No. 1 tandem of Fernando Pinoargote (Guayaquil, Ecuador) and Spencer Pinkney (Falmouth, Mass.) dropped their match to Daniel Cooper and Nick Zuczek, 8-3.

That was followed by Teodor Nicola (Bucharest, Romania) and Jimmy Keogh (Worcester, Mass.) getting tripped up at No. 3 by Nick Lee and Nick Litsky, 8-2.

The Brewers then completed the doubles sweep with Alexander Luckmann and Evan Udine moving past the Clark combination of Andrey Samodaev (Boca Raton, Fla.) and Lenny Siegel (Boca Raton, Fla.), 8-2 at No. 2.

Ahead 3-0, Vassar continued its control of the match in singles action beginning with Juan Felipe Laso notching a 6-0, 6-0 decision over Siegel at No. 4 and Cooper making quick work of Pinoargote, 6-1, 6-1 at No. 2.

With the match in hand, the Brewers saw Udine top Pinkney, 6-3, 6-3 at No. 3 and Litsky record a 6-0, 6-0 triumph over Samodaev at No. 1.

They completed the sweep with Lee outlasting Nicola at No. 5, 7-5, 6-1 and Sha Huang working to best Mateo Gomez (Bogota, Colombia), 6-4, 6-3 at No. 6.

The Cougars will return to action when they embark on their Florida trip on Friday, March 4 against Capital College.
